Do you have a special INFINITI that needs special tires like a G35? Or Run flats

If not, as long as they match then the inspector won’t note the brand name, he will note if they match if they are bald or have rim rash.

Also if you think you only need 1, then turn it in, that 1 wholesale tire (no labor) will be cheaper than you trying to replace it.

That’s for Mismatch, if the brands are different then boom you get 4 tire charge.
I once returned a lease with 3 of 1 model of tire and 1 of a different model and the inspector didn’t care since all 4 were the same brand.
